Miro US Web Site outage history

IsDown has tracked 2 incidents for Miro US Web Site since started monitoring Miro US status in June 2021.

  • Jan 18 2024

    about 1 year ago · lasted about 1 hour

    Some users have encountered an issue loading the application and are unable to use our product at the moment. We are aware of the problem and urgently working on its investigation. More details

  • Jan 03 2023

    A small percentage of users may have troubles logging into Webwhiteboard. We're currently investigating the issue! More details
